
About
Julio Ignacio Abad Gonzalez is a Full Professor in the Department of Economics and Statistics at the Faculty of Economic and Business Sciences, University of León, Spain. He has been a faculty member since 2000 and was promoted to Full Professor in 2017. Since September 2023, he has held the position in the area of Quantitative Methods for Economics and Business. He currently serves as Vice-Rector for Academic Activity since June 2024.
Education:
- PhD in Social and Legal Sciences, University of León (2015), with honors and Extraordinary Doctoral Award
- Thesis: Modeling bank solvency in Spain and Europe based on stress tests, supervised by Dr. Cristina Gutiérrez López and Dr. María Jesús Mures Quintana
- Degree in Business Administration and Management, University of León
- University Expert in Public Statistics, University of Seville
His research focuses on statistical modeling of bank solvency and financial risk, with expanding interests in data analysis for economics and business, particularly in sustainability and agroecology. He is a member of the Applied Economics Research Group (GIEA) and has contributed to over 30 publications, over a dozen in JCR/SJR-indexed journals, accumulating more than 1,500 citations on Google Scholar. His teaching spans statistics applied to economics, finance, marketing, and insurance across undergraduate and postgraduate programs.
He has received strong recognition for teaching, including a 'very favorable' evaluation for his teaching activity from 2009–2014, and is a member of the Teaching Innovation Group EComArte. His leadership roles include Director of the Department of Economics and Statistics (2018–2024), Secretary (2011–2018), President of the Board of Teaching and Research Staff (2015–2023), and Academic Coordinator for ICT Dissemination (2004–2008).
